Abstract
BACKGROUND: Thoracoscopic radical lobectomy is a routine procedure for radical surgery of lung cancer. Meanwhile, thoracoscopic surgery has been gradually transformed from assisted small incision and multiport thoracoscopic radical surgery to uniportal thoracoscopic surgery for treatment of early-stage lung cancers. However, there are still controversies regarding the efficacy and feasibility of 2 surgical methods. The purpose of this study is to investigate the effect and feasibility of uniportal thoracoscopic surgery for treatment of early-stage lung cancer in a primary hospital.Entities:

Comparison of perioperative clinical indicators between the 2 groups
| Index | Experimental group (n=76) | Control group (n=66) | P value |
|---|---|---|---|
| Postoperative complications (cases) | |||
| Lung infection | 7 | 6 | 0.92 |
| Atelectasis | 6 | 6 | 0.95 |
| Arrhythmia | 4 | 3 | 0.90 |
| Lung leak | 6 | 4 | 0.87 |
| Chylothorax | 1 | 0 | 0.41 |
| Anastomotic leakage | 1 | 1 | 0.87 |
| Second surgery | 1 | 2 | 0.75 |
| Incision infection | 1 | 2 | 0.66 |
| Transition to open chest (example) | 2 | 2 | 0.88 |
| Intraoperative blood loss (mL) | 128.56±48.44 | 173.20±60.21 | 0.03 |
| Operation time (min) | 131.84±183.21 | 127.47±165.69 | 0.51 |
| 3D postoperative thoracic drainage volume (mL) | 516.73±20.49 | 580.63±25.05 | 0.01 |
| Postoperative hospitalization time (d) | 5.46±0.64 | 7.51±1.77 | 0.00 |
| Postoperative catheterization time (d) | 4.13±1.65 | 7.15±2.39 | 0.00 |
